Reading comprehension is a vital skill for success in the 11+ exam. That's why we've created a library of engaging, age-appropriate stories that encourage children to develop a love of reading while building the skills they need to excel. Each story is followed by carefully designed comprehension questions in the style of the 11+, helping your child strengthen their understanding, inference, vocabulary, and analytical skills with every read.

Layla

​

Layla is the story of a young girl who moves from Japan to London and starts at a new school. Feeling shy and overwhelmed by her unfamiliar surroundings, Layla struggles to speak to her classmates and spends much of her time alone. Everything changes when a kind girl named Sophie takes the time to get to know her. As their friendship grows, Layla gains confidence, shares her Japanese culture with the class, and discovers that kindness and courage can help people overcome their fears. The story teaches readers that everyone deserves patience and understanding, and that our differences make communities stronger.
